About Phillips, Craig & Dean

Phillips, Craig & Dean is a renowned contemporary Christian music trio formed in the early 1990s. Comprising pastors and musicians, the group features Shawn Craig, Dan Dean, and Mark Phillips. Each member brings a unique voice and background, creating a harmonious blend that resonates with audiences. The trio gained popularity with their heartfelt lyrics and powerful melodies. Their debut album, “Phillips, Craig & Dean,” released in 1992, showcased their talent and quickly captured the attention of Christian music lovers. Over the years, they have released numerous albums filled with worship anthems and inspirational songs. Some of their most notable hits include “Revelation Song,” “I Want to Be Just Like You,” and “Your Grace Still Amazes Me.” These tracks highlight their commitment to faith and ministry while touching lives around the world. The Gaither Vocal Band was founded in the early ’80s by renowned Christian music leader Bill Gaither. GVB became one of America’s leading southern gospel vocal groups. While Bill Gaither remained the only original member of the ensemble, many well-regarded CCM/gospel singers have passed through the band’s ranks, including Russ Taff, Guy Penrod, Wes Hampton, Michael English, Mark Lowry, and David Phelps. Today, the Gaither Vocal Band roster is comprised of five power-packed voices, including Bill Gaither, Wes Hampton, Adam Crabb, Todd Suttles and Reggie Smith.

“Blessed Be Your Name,” written by Matt Redman, is more than just a song; it’s an anthem of faith. This powerful worship piece resonates deeply with listeners around the world. It speaks to the heart of human experience—joy and sorrow, abundance and loss.

Matt Redman, a renowned British worship leader, penned this song in the early 2000s. Inspired by his own journey of faith, he captures the essence of praising God in every circumstance. The lyrics remind us to bless God not only in times of plenty but also during trials.

60 years old Terry MacAlmon is an American Christian songwriter, recording artist and worship leader. He heads a worship music ministry based in Dallas, Texas and leads worship in conferences, retreats, worship seminars, and churches throughout the United States, and internationally. He is known for writing the song I Sing Praises that has been a Top 40 Christian song around the world and is still regularly sung in many churches. The song was published by Integrity Music in 1989 and is included in some modern hymnals.
